Air Fryer Buffalo Chicken Bites

These buffalo chicken air fryer bites are a perfect way to mix up your next chicken dinner! They combine simple seasonings with flavorful buffalo sauce and are perfectly paired with your choice of mixed veggies. Serve with a tangy Greek yogurt dipping sauce to balance out the heat. These bites are fun for a game day appetizer and easy enough for a weeknight family dinner.

Course: Appetizer, Dinner, Lunch
Prep Time: 15 minutes
Cook Time: 10 minutes
Servings: 6
Calories: 203kcal

Equipment

  • Air fryer

Ingredients

For chicken bites:

  • lb. chicken breast cut in 1 ½” chunks
  • tsp. paprika
  • 1 tsp. garlic powder
  • 1 tsp. onion powder
  • 1 tsp. chili powder
  • ½ tsp. salt
  • ¼ tsp. pepper
  • 3 Tbsp. cornstarch
  • ½ cup buffalo sauce

Optional

  • 4 celery stalks (sliced)
  • 2 cucumbers (sliced)

For dipping sauce:

  • ½ cup plain Greek yogurt
  • 1 Tbsp. apple cider vinegar
  • 2 tsp. honey
  • 1 tsp. garlic powder
  • 1 tsp. onion powder
  • ½ tsp. salt
  • ¼ tsp. black pepper

Instructions

  • Preheat your air fryer to 400°F.
  • Add diced chicken to a large bowl and mix in paprika, garlic powder, onion powder, chili powder, salt and pepper. Using clean hands, coat the chicken in the spices.
  • Add in cornstarch and mix again until chicken is evenly coated.
  • Place chicken in one layer in air fryer basket. You can cook in multiple batches if you need. Air fry for 7 minutes.
  • While chicken cooks, add buffalo sauce to a large clean mixing bowl.
  • In a separate bowl, add Greek yogurt, vinegar, honey, garlic powder, onion powder, salt and pepper. Mix well and set aside.
  • Once the chicken is cooked, carefully add it to the bowl with the buffalo sauce. Using a large spoon, stir the chicken bites in with the buffalo sauce, evenly coating the chicken with the sauce.
  • Place the chicken back in the air fryer basket and air fry for 2 minutes. Remove and let cool.
  • Ensure chicken is fully cooked (it should no longer be pink in the middle). Serve with sliced veggies and the prepared dipping sauce. Enjoy!

Notes

  • To bake in the oven, follow the same steps, baking chicken on a parchment lined baking sheet at 400 degrees for 10 minutes. Then, coat them in buffalo sauce and bake for an additional five minutes.
  • Make this BBQ chicken by subbing BBQ sauce for buffalo sauce.
  • Rice vinegar can be used in place of apple cider vinegar.
